The 2023 Benanti Etna Bianco Carricante is a white wine produced in the Etna region of Sicily, Italy. This wine is made from the Carricante grape varietal, known for its crisp acidity and mineral characteristics. The wine is presented with a cork closure and has an alcohol content of 12.5%.

Benanti, the producer of this wine, is a well-regarded name in the Sicilian wine scene. They are known for crafting wines that reflect the unique terroir of the volcanic soils on the slopes of Mount Etna. The Etna Bianco Carricante is no exception, showcasing the mineral-rich profile typical of wines from this area.

This wine is characterized by its bright and refreshing acidity, making it a suitable choice for pairing with a variety of dishes, particularly seafood and light pastas. The Carricante grape brings a delicate bouquet of citrus and floral notes, which are complemented by a distinctive minerality. The wine's relatively low alcohol content allows these flavors to shine through without being overshadowed by heat, making it an easy-drinking option for warm weather.

In terms of appearance, the wine exhibits a pale yellow color, which is typical of many white wines from this region.
